Transaction 8607b41eb21f306c036ef51b8dd2a500521df3af5475d5ef1c60af0feb038c1f
1 Input
1 Output
-
8607b41eb21f306c036ef51b8dd2a500521df3af5475d5ef1c60af0feb038c1f:0
- value
- 1136608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b44853d1b5442625f6421f6aee16f86afcdf0b9e OP_EQUAL
- address
- 3J8GCUEbz51T8BNm78VpgsMAyFEd3khLN6